O que é Job em fila
O termo “Job em fila” refere-se a um conceito fundamental na gestão de tarefas e processos em sistemas de segurança, especialmente no contexto de CFTV (circuito fechado de televisão), alarmes e câmeras de segurança. Em ambientes onde a eficiência e a rapidez na resposta são cruciais, entender como os jobs são organizados e processados em filas pode impactar diretamente a eficácia de um sistema de monitoramento. Este conceito é essencial para garantir que as operações de segurança sejam realizadas de maneira otimizada, minimizando atrasos e maximizando a eficiência operacional.
Funcionamento do Job em fila
Um job em fila é uma tarefa que aguarda sua vez para ser executada em um sistema. No contexto de CFTV e segurança, isso pode incluir a gravação de vídeos, a análise de imagens, a ativação de alarmes e a geração de relatórios. O sistema de filas permite que múltiplas tarefas sejam gerenciadas de forma ordenada, garantindo que cada job seja processado na sequência correta. Isso é especialmente importante em situações onde a resposta rápida é necessária, como em casos de intrusão ou eventos suspeitos.
Tipos de Jobs em fila
Existem diferentes tipos de jobs que podem ser organizados em filas dentro de um sistema de segurança. Cada tipo possui características técnicas específicas e aplicações práticas que podem variar conforme o cenário. Abaixo, listamos alguns tipos comuns:
- Jobs de Gravação: Relacionados à captura e armazenamento de vídeo. Esses jobs são críticos para a documentação de eventos e podem ser configurados para gravar continuamente ou em resposta a eventos específicos.
- Jobs de Análise: Envolvem o processamento de imagens para identificar padrões ou comportamentos suspeitos. Esses jobs podem utilizar algoritmos de inteligência artificial para melhorar a precisão da detecção.
- Jobs de Notificação: Responsáveis por alertar os operadores sobre eventos em tempo real, como a ativação de um alarme. Esses jobs são essenciais para a resposta rápida a incidentes.
- Jobs de Relatório: Geram relatórios periódicos sobre a atividade do sistema, permitindo uma análise detalhada do desempenho e da segurança ao longo do tempo.
Vantagens do uso de Jobs em fila
Implementar um sistema de jobs em fila traz diversas vantagens para a gestão de segurança. Aqui estão alguns dos principais benefícios:
- Eficiência Operacional: A organização de tarefas em filas permite que o sistema processe jobs de maneira ordenada, evitando sobrecargas e garantindo que cada tarefa receba a atenção necessária.
- Redução de Erros: Com um sistema estruturado, a probabilidade de erros na execução de tarefas diminui, resultando em uma operação mais confiável.
- Melhoria na Resposta a Incidentes: A capacidade de priorizar jobs críticos permite uma resposta mais rápida a eventos de segurança, aumentando a eficácia do sistema.
- Facilidade de Monitoramento: A visualização do status de cada job em fila facilita o acompanhamento das atividades do sistema, permitindo ajustes em tempo real.
Desafios e limitações
Embora o uso de jobs em fila ofereça muitas vantagens, também existem desafios e limitações que devem ser considerados. Entre eles estão:
- Latência: Em sistemas com alta demanda, a latência pode se tornar um problema, resultando em atrasos na execução de jobs críticos.
- Complexidade de Implementação: A configuração de um sistema de filas eficiente pode ser complexa e exigir um planejamento cuidadoso.
- Dependência de Recursos: A eficácia do sistema de filas pode depender da disponibilidade de recursos computacionais, como memória e capacidade de processamento.
Exemplos práticos de aplicação
Para ilustrar a aplicação do conceito de jobs em fila em sistemas de segurança, considere o seguinte exemplo: em um shopping center, câmeras de segurança estão constantemente gravando. Quando um evento suspeito é detectado, um job de análise é acionado para revisar as gravações das câmeras relevantes. Simultaneamente, um job de notificação é gerado para alertar a equipe de segurança. Nesse cenário, a eficiência do sistema de filas garante que as ações corretas sejam tomadas rapidamente, minimizando riscos.
Considerações finais sobre Jobs em fila
O conceito de job em fila é uma peça chave na engrenagem dos sistemas de segurança modernos. Compreender como esses jobs funcionam e como podem ser otimizados é essencial para qualquer profissional da área de CFTV e segurança. A implementação eficaz de um sistema de jobs em fila não apenas melhora a eficiência operacional, mas também aumenta a segurança geral, permitindo uma resposta mais ágil a incidentes e uma gestão mais eficaz dos recursos disponíveis.